UNinstall Nero then reinstall. When you reinstall do not install INCD.

That looks like an incomplete log.

@chris914
Yep your missing a whole bunch of the log - post the whole thing - there can be other problems besides the InCD. It also looks like you have Roxio which w/ Nero - they don't play to well together. You'll need to uninstall Roxio/easy cd creator - and check roxio sites or google for the roxio zapper to clean up any remains.

Here's the RoxiZapper:
http://www.microadvantage.net/downloads/zapper60.zip


You also want to remove all remnants of nero off your pc as well.Here's the nero cleantool6:

http://www.nero.com/us/Nero_6_Clean_Tool.html


Run the roxizapper and then nero cleantool6.

Download nero,and leave out the INCD packet.
